Numerous randomized controlled trials (RCTs) and real-world studies have confirmed the clinical and economic advantages of echogenic needles:

🔬 Effectiveness Evidence

Vascular access:Meta-analyses show ultrasound guidance + echogenic needles yield an OR of 3.8 (95% CI 2.6–5.5) for first-attempt central venous catheterization success, mean puncture attempts reduced by 1.2, and total complications RR = 0.38.

Nerve blocks:After using echogenic needles, puncture adjustment attempts ↓52%, block onset time ↓40%, local anesthetic dosage ↓30%, and patient VAS pain scores were lower.

Biopsy:Thyroid FNA using 25G echogenic needles increased specimen adequacy from 82% to 94%, halving secondary puncture rates.

Thoracentesis/paracentesis:Pneumothorax rates dropped from 8.6% → 1.2%; accidental bowel puncture became rare.

💰 Health Economics

Although the unit cost of a single echogenic needle is about 0.5–2 (RMB 3–15) higher, avoiding just one hematoma management episode (ultrasound + coagulation tests + extended observation ≈ 150–300),oneCVCreinsertion(50–100 consumables + nursing time), or one pleural repair yields net savings. ICU studies indicate that after introducing ultrasound + echogenic needles, average total time per central line placement was shortened by 4 minutes/case, translating to substantial annual savings in nursing labor costs.

⚠️ Limitations and Controversies

Some systematic reviews note that with in-plane technique and experienced operators, ordinary needles can also be visualized by skillfully adjusting gain/angles-but the learning curve is significantly longer, and novice error rates remain high. Echogenic needles essentially serve as a "safety net with a wider margin for error," particularly suitable for training centers, emergency departments, pediatrics, and primary hospitals.

Another viewpoint holds that polymer-coated types may experience echo attenuation after multiple tissue passes or vigorous wiping; strict adherence to single-use instructions is advised-do not reuse or over-clean. Micro-etched types have no such concerns but are slightly more expensive.

In summary: Measuring from the three perspectives of patient safety (reduced accidental injury), clinical efficiency (first-stick success), and hidden cost savings, echogenic needles have become a recommended consumable in standard interventional ultrasound care pathways.
